In issuing the bonds, the local agency may provide:
(a)
(1)That the required signatures to the bonds may be by facsimile, except that at least one signature to the bonds shall be by autograph.
(2)Notwithstanding paragraph (1), the local agency may, in its discretion, determine that all of the required signatures shall be by facsimile, provided, however, that the bonds shall not be valid or become obligatory for any purpose until manually signed by an authenticating agent duly appointed by the governing board of the local agency or its authorized designee.
(b)For the registration of the bonds or coupons.
